Information Concerning the Century NG Rod
The NG rod makes use of the newest in carbon fibre technology, so if you favour high-tech gear, this will do rather nicely. Carbon-fibre technology is thought to be one of the most relevant forward steps in multi-range carp rod styles in more than 10 years. The creation course of action integrates an electronic rolling machine to insert a particular class of carbon with absolute meticulousness, which causes the accurate action. The rod furthermore has a neat look, with a low-gloss, silk-grey surface finish and complex patterning. The patterns themselves are cut integrating a high-tech CAD-CAM (computer-aided design-computer aided manufacturing) procedure that employs technology to upgrade the design during manufacturing process. The outcome is a carp rod which has tighter tolerances and superior quality. Rewards to the fisher include reliable performance. The NG rod in addition has been tested vastly in almost any conditions an angler may run into. One important finding is that the test curve of NG rods won't modify or corrode for an incredible three entire years, a true testament to their superiority. This is alleged to be a fact due to the autoclave building procedure that aids to control both the pressure plus hotness in the critical curing stage. The autoclave process is the very one that's applied in the production of jet aircraft hulls plus race car frames.
More Features of the Century NG Rod
An additional quality of the Century NG rod is its dynamic test curve rating that makes any variety of fish on the line seem to weigh nearly one pound less, a characteristic you're confident to like during those extensive struggles. The lightweight guides assist to benefit rapid tip recovery. Century has placed a GripFast handle on this style of rod, which has a cap and collar built from engraved stainless steel. The NG can be found in a number of favoured sizes, like 2.75lb, 2.5lb and 3.5lb. I've discovered that the 12 foot and 13 foot NG SU (stepped up) rods are remarkably successful for long- to medium-range distances without the use of a shock leader. These two rods come with size 50 to 12 SiC (silicon carbon) lightweight guides. The action is revised and aids to guard the line when casting. This diminishes the chance of crack-offs and offers good shock absorption with braided line. An additional profit is extra command whilst snag fishing. Conclusively, woven carbon fabric is particularly placed in calculated areas to help in resisting tip torque and also aid accuracy. This rod costs approximately £225.00 and is available at superior quality angling retailers all through the UK.
